Rent vs buy in Coeur d'Alene

Median home $467,400. A 1 bedrooms rents for $1,387 a month. Ownership is modelled at 20% down, 6.5% APR, property tax and upkeep.

What a purchase actually costs

  • 20% down payment$93,480
  • Mortgage at 6.5%$2,363
  • Property tax (0.47% of value)$183/mo · $2,197/yr
  • Insurance and upkeep (1.1%/yr)$428
  • Total monthly ownership$2,975

Months of leftover to save the down payment

At $2,023 left over a month, it takes about 47 months (3.9 years) to save $93,480 if every leftover dollar goes to the down payment — which it won't.

Rent is asking rent for a new lease. Home value is the Census ACS median. The mortgage is a 30-year fixed at 6.5% with 20% down — a yardstick, not a quote. Not housing or lending advice.
